      When I first installed pfSense on Protectli FW2B device, I was able to create OPT interfaces but now I don't see that option anymore

      I reset the device to factory defaults and that didn't work.

      I reinstalled pfsense on the device and that didn't work either.

      Need help troubleshooting what went wrong.

        @antrock85 The FW2B got two physical interfaces. Installing pfSense, one will be assigned as the WAN and the other as the LAN interfaces. That's all the pyhsical interfaces assigned.

        Now you can create a VLAN (Interfaces > Assignments) to have 'more' interfaces, which will show up as OPT, OPT1 and so on.

        But to use it/them you have to know how to work with VLANs.
